    On December 9, 2018, a teaser trailer for the third season was published across social media, listing the titles of the eight episodes, the third of which was "The Case of the Missing Lifeguard".
    When El and Max make a board with names of people they know, the names of Nancy, Dustin, and Mr. Wheeler inconsistently swap places in between shots.

  2. The third season of the American science fiction horror television series Stranger Things, marketed as Stranger Things 3, was released worldwide on the streaming service Netflix on July 4, 2019. The series was created by the Duffer Brothers, who also serve as executive producers along with Shawn Levy, Dan Cohen and Iain Paterson.

  5. Stranger Things 3, the third season of Stranger Things, was officially announced on December 1, 2017.[2] The season was released on Netflix on July 4, 2019.[3] It consists of eight episodes ranging from fifty to seventy-seven minutes in length.
